Subject: [PATCH v9 5/5] sample: rust: pci: add tests for config space routines
Date: Thu, 15 Jan 2026 23:26:49 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20260115212657.399231-6-zhiw@nvidia.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20260115212657.399231-1-zhiw@nvidia.com>
Add tests exercising the PCI configuration space helpers.
Suggested-by: Danilo Krummrich <dakr@kernel.org>
Signed-off-by: Zhi Wang <zhiw@nvidia.com>
---
samples/rust/rust_driver_pci.rs | 28 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
1 file changed, 28 insertions(+)
diff --git a/samples/rust/rust_driver_pci.rs b/samples/rust/rust_driver_pci.rs
index f7130a359768..c5f4c6fc7cc0 100644
--- a/samples/rust/rust_driver_pci.rs
+++ b/samples/rust/rust_driver_pci.rs
@@ -5,6 +5,7 @@
//! To make this driver probe, QEMU must be run with `-device pci-testdev`.
use kernel::{
+ device::Bound,
device::Core,
devres::Devres,
io::Io,
@@ -66,6 +67,32 @@ fn testdev(index: &TestIndex, bar: &Bar0) -> Result<u32> {
Ok(bar.read32(Regs::COUNT))
}
+
+ fn config_space(pdev: &pci::Device<Bound>) -> Result {
+ let config = pdev.config_space()?;
+
+ // TODO: use the register!() macro for defining PCI configuration space registers once it
+ // has been move out of nova-core.
+ dev_info!(
+ pdev.as_ref(),
+ "pci-testdev config space read8 rev ID: {:x}\n",
+ config.read8(0x8)
+ );
+
+ dev_info!(
+ pdev.as_ref(),
+ "pci-testdev config space read16 vendor ID: {:x}\n",
+ config.read16(0)
+ );
+
+ dev_info!(
+ pdev.as_ref(),
+ "pci-testdev config space read32 BAR 0: {:x}\n",
+ config.read32(0x10)
+ );
+
+ Ok(())
+ }
}
impl pci::Driver for SampleDriver {
@@ -97,6 +124,7 @@ fn probe(pdev: &pci::Device<Core>, info: &Self::IdInfo) -> impl PinInit<Self, Er
"pci-testdev data-match count: {}\n",
Self::testdev(info, bar)?
);
+ Self::config_space(pdev)?;
},
pdev: pdev.into(),
}))
